Digital improvement includes utilizing the current digital innovations to fundamentally reshape how an organization runs. While digital change ended up being a mainstream business essential in the 2010s, the roots go even more back, beginning with digitization in the 1980s and '90s.
The term "digital improvement" itself started getting traction around 2011, when it was used to explain the wider organizational impact of innovation shifts. True digital change goes beyond IT upgrades or modernizing existing workflows. It uses innovative technologies to reimagine those procedures entirely, unlocking new types of worth for consumers and driving long-term growth.
Let's clarify with an example from client service: Suppose a business moves from phone-based assistance to email or introduces a chatbot for after-hours queries. These are: using innovation to improve an existing process. In contrast,. Imagine that very same business adopting a completely automated, AI-powered assistance system. This new system delivers 24/7 individualized service throughout channels like chat, email, and mobile apps.
That's digital change: an essential shift in how worth is provided through technology. With emerging innovations and shifting consumer expectations, there's no set formula.
Most digital improvement efforts focus on these essential locations: Automated workflows change manual procedures, reducing errors, increasing efficiency, and making it possible for staff members to focus on higher-value jobs. Continuously reconsidering how value is provided by simplifying digital journeys, speeding up support, and customizing experiences throughout all channels. Legacy systems typically slow development.
Real-time data and analytics offer insights into performance and customer behavior, making it possible for smarter, much faster decisions. Strengthening security, securing information personal privacy, and conference regulatory requirements are essential to reducing disruptions.
According to Harvard Company Evaluation, effective digital change tends to include 5 interconnected components:: Getting the ideal management, culture, and talent in place.: Collecting clean, top quality information across systems.: Turning that data into usable insights through analytics.: Operationalizing insights throughout workflows, systems, and decisions.: Determining results and refining strategies based upon efficiency.
Other reputable frameworks, like McKinsey's 7S model or BCG's Digital Acceleration Index, also highlight the importance of lining up strategy, structure, and individuals to drive significant improvement. The specific framework matters less than guaranteeing all components of business are aligned and evolving together. The five primary elements of digital transformation consist of individuals, data, insights, action and outcomes.

Here are some typical troubles to be knowledgeable about:. Embracing advanced technology is pricey, especially when establishing new services. Beyond the innovation itself, training, recruitment, and unexpected downtime can add to costs. The long-term ROI is positive, however success isn't instant. A complete overhaul of existing processes can develop real unpredictability for employees.
Without buy-in from management and personnel, digital transformation is more most likely to stop working. Rolling out digital improvement all at when is hardly useful: the scope is too broad and the danger is expensive. However presenting new systems slowly can lead to combination concerns with existing legacy facilities, leading to data silos, bottlenecks, and disappointment for workers and consumers.
